Replica lag alarm basics for Tindervale plugin authors: the alarm fires when the read replica trails the primary by more than 45 seconds. Your plugin should back off writes to derived tables during an active alarm. Poll the lag endpoint, don't cache it. Config lives in the service env file. The alarm publisher needs its signing secret defined on the very next line.

secret setting of tajof-bahif: COURIER_KEY3=65d

Step 4: Deploying Bucketeer, our A/B assignment service. After the config bake finishes, Bucketeer rolls to the canary pool in Halvern first, then fans out to the remaining regions over roughly twenty minutes. Assignment hashes are versioned, so in-flight experiments keep their buckets across the rollout — no need to pause anything in the Trellix dashboard. Before triggering the fan-out, the release artifact must be signed so the assignment nodes will accept it. Use the key below to sign the artifact.

deploy key for kagup-bawig: bky9_ZMq28eTw9

## Tuning

The receipt mailer (Almsgate) batches donation receipts and sends through the Thornquay relay. On-call: if the queue backs up, resist the urge to crank batch size — the relay rate-limits per connection, and bigger batches just mean bigger retries. Scale worker count first, then shorten the flush interval. Dedupe window must stay longer than the retry horizon or donors get duplicate receipts, which generates tickets. All knobs live in one place and are read at worker start. Current production values follow.

tuning table, kajop-yafof:
QUOTAS = {
    "wenath": 10,
    "ulaael": 5,
}

# Break-Glass Access — Maplight Tile Cache

For discussion at the weekly eng sync. The Maplight tile-rendering cache layer serves pre-baked raster tiles for the Ortano mapping stack. If the cache coordinator wedges and normal admin auth is down (as happened during the March brownout), on-call may invoke break-glass to flush and rewarm the cache directly. Break-glass use must be announced in the sync notes and reviewed at the next meeting. The break-glass console unlocks with the recovery passphrase below.

recovery phrase for fahop-hafog: oliael-caswyn-jorax